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Aged >= 65 years; 2. Plan for thoracoscopic lung surgery under general anesthesia; 3. Plan for intraoperative one-lung ventilation; 4. Previous cerebral infarction, luminal infarction, TIA, carotid artery stenosis or plaque that affects the blood supply to the brain; 5. Plan for anatomic lung resection; 6. Agree to participate and sign written informed consent.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Severe lung dysfunction (including pneumonia, atelectasis, pleural effusion, acute lung injury, ARDS); 2. Severe renal insufficiency (preoperative renal replacement therapy); 3. Severe circulatory instability (severe coronary artery disease, unstable angina pectoris, left ventricular ejection fraction < 30%, sick sinus syndrome, severe sinus bradycardia <50 bpm, second degree or more severe atrioventricular block); 4. Diabetic patients; 5. Participate in other clinical trials within 30 days prior to randomization; 6. The responsible physician or endoscopist or anesthesiologist suggested other reasons for not participating in the experiment.
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Cerebral desaturation (bilateral rSO2 reduction to 90% of baseline) event rate; | — |
Secondary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Cerebral oxygen saturation;Vasoactive drug use rate;Extubation time;Wake up time;Wake time;Incidence of agitation during recovery;PACU stay time;Incidence of nausea and vomiting 24 hours after operation;Incidence of delirium 24 hours after surgery; | — |
